Python for Biological Data Exploration & Visualisation
Live online training covering data wrangling, statistical analysis, and visualisation of biological and ecological data using Python.

What you will learn
How to load, clean and wrangle biological or ecological datasets using Python libraries. How to perform statistical analyses relevant to biological, ecological or environmental research. How to create publication-quality visualisations to explore patterns, trends, and data structure. How to build reproducible data analysis workflows tailored to biological data. How to interpret results and visualisations meaningfully within a biological or ecological context.
Who should attend
Researchers, postgraduate students and professionals working in biology, ecology, environmental science, or related fields. Anyone with basic Python knowledge and an interest in applying programming to biological data. Those who want to translate raw biological data into analyses and visualisations with confidence.
Course format
Four days of live online sessions (approximately 3½ hours each day) in a UK / Western European time zone. Interactive lectures, hands-on practical work, and group discussion. Course materials, code, and example datasets provided, with opportunities to bring and explore participants’ own data. Session recordings available after each day to accommodate participants in different time zones.
